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Croff, is an enjoyable month, with an average temperature varying between 46°F (7.8°C) and 64.6°F (18.1°C).

Temperature

May's arrival coincides with a rise in the average high-temperature, moving from April's fresh 51.3°F (10.7°C) to a refreshing 64.6°F (18.1°C). Croff's May nights cool down to an average low-temperature of 46°F (7.8°C).

Humidity

In May, the average relative humidity is 58%.

Rainfall

In Croff, during May, the rain falls for 11.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 1.73" (44mm) of precipitation. In Croff, during the entire year, the rain falls for 91.6 days and collects up to 12.64" (321m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all in Croff. May is the last month it regularly snows in Croff. During 0.7 snowfall days, in May, Croff aggregates 0.16" (4mm) of snow. In Croff, during the entire year, snow falls for 58.2 days and aggregates up to 16.54" (420m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May in Croff is 15h and 10min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 5:32 am and sunset at 8:04 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 4:57 am and sunset at 8:41 pm MDT.

Sunshine

In Croff, the average sunshine in May is 9.9h.

UV index

In May, the average daily maximum UV index in Croff is 4.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
